![]() The user can alter this duration to 1 day, 1 week or 1 month. By default the duration of access token validity is 1 year from the date of issue. Access Token ExpirationĮach access token has an expiration date. ![]() Other steps you may want to take to ensure your application handles this situation smoothly might be to cache user data that was sent to Evernote when the error occurred so it can be sent again once a valid authentication token has been received or giving the user the option to continue using the application without forcing them to immediately re-authenticate with Evernote.Įvernote Business Note: Please note that business Authorization tokens retrieved using thenticateToBusiness are only valid for one hour and can be regenerated without user input. is no longer authorized to access your Evernote account. Integrations should handle this condition and, if it occurs, prompt the user to authenticate again: When a request is made to the Evernote API using an expired or revoked auth token, an exception of type EDAMUserException is raised containing the error code AUTH_EXPIRED. ![]() Identifying and Handling Revoked or Expired Access Tokens In any case, it’s important to build integrations that can react elegantly to access tokens that have been revoked or expired. The authorizing user also has the option to choose a shorter duration (one day, one week or one month) and revoke access tokens associated with a given integration. For most Evernote integrations, these tokens will expire after one year. Revoked or Expired Authentication Tokens Handling a common developer pitfallĪccess tokens are issued by the Evernote API at the end of the OAuth authentication flow.
0 Comments
Leave a Reply.A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|